| ''' Runs one GitHub (Ephemeral) Action Runner and quits at the end. |
| |
| The Action Runner is executed in its own sandboxed docker container, which has |
| no access to the metadata server. |
| It also handles graceful container termination upon shutdown. |
| ''' |
| |
| import logging |
| import os |
| import signal |
| import socket |
| import subprocess |
| import time |
| import sys |
| |
| from config import SANDBOX_IMG, GITHUB_REPO, SANDBOX_SVC_ACCOUNT |
| from common_utils import get_github_registration_token |
| from pathlib import Path |
| |
| CUR_DIR = os.path.dirname(__file__) |
| |
| # The container name will be GCE_HostName-N. |
| SANDBOX_ID = os.environ.get('SANDBOX_ID', '') |
| SANDBOX_NAME = '%s-%s' % (socket.gethostname(), SANDBOX_ID) |
| |
| |
| def sig_handler(_, __): |
| logging.warning('Interrupted by signal, exiting worker') |
| subprocess.call(['docker', 'stop', SANDBOX_NAME]) |
| sys.exit(0) |
| |
| |
| def create_sandbox_token(token_path): |
| # Impersonate the sandbox service account. This creates a short-lived 1h token |
| # for a downgraded service account that we pass to the sandbox. The sandbox |
| # service account is allowed only storage object creation for untrusted CI |
| # artifacts. |
| sandbox_svc_token = subprocess.check_output([ |
| 'gcloud', |
| 'auth', |
| 'application-default', |
| 'print-access-token', |
| '--impersonate-service-account=%s' % SANDBOX_SVC_ACCOUNT, |
| # TODO(primiano): uncomment below after b/406184705 is fixed. |
| # '--lifetime=21600', |
| ]).decode().strip() |
| with open(token_path + '.tmp', 'w') as f: |
| f.write(sandbox_svc_token) |
| os.rename(token_path + '.tmp', token_path) |
| |
| |
| def main(): |
| logging.basicConfig( |
| format='%(levelname)-8s %(asctime)s ' + SANDBOX_NAME + ' %(message)s', |
| level=logging.DEBUG if os.getenv('VERBOSE') else logging.INFO, |
| datefmt=r'%Y-%m-%d %H:%M:%S') |
| logging.info('sandbox_runner started') |
| |
| signal.signal(signal.SIGTERM, sig_handler) |
| signal.signal(signal.SIGINT, sig_handler) |
| |
| # Update the mtime of perfetto_ci_lastrun. This is used to shutdown the |
| # GCE vm when idle for too long. |
| Path('/tmp/perfetto_ci_lastrun').touch() |
| |
| # Remove stale sandbox from previous runs, if any. |
| subprocess.call(['docker', 'rm', '-f', SANDBOX_NAME], |
| stderr=subprocess.DEVNULL) |
| |
| # Run the nested docker container that will execute the ephemeral GitHub |
| # action runner in the sandbox image. |
| cmd = [ |
| 'docker', 'run', '--rm', '--name', SANDBOX_NAME, '--hostname', |
| SANDBOX_NAME, '--stop-timeout', '60', '--cap-add', 'SYS_PTRACE', |
| '--network', 'sandbox', '--dns', '8.8.8.8', '--log-driver', 'gcplogs' |
| ] |
| # We use the tmpfs mount created by gce-startup-script.sh. The problem is that |
| # Docker doesn't allow to both override the tmpfs-size and prevent the |
| # "-o noexec". |
| tmp_dir = '/tmp/' + SANDBOX_NAME |
| subprocess.call(['rm', '-rf', tmp_dir]) |
| os.makedirs(tmp_dir, exist_ok=True) |
| os.chmod(tmp_dir, 0o777) |
| cmd += ['-v', '%s:/tmp' % tmp_dir] |
| |
| # Obtain the (short-lived) token to register the Github Action Runner and |
| # pass it to the sandbox. |
| github_token = get_github_registration_token() |
| with open(os.path.join(tmp_dir, '.github_token'), 'w') as f: |
| f.write(github_token) |
| # Note: the path we see (/tmp/sandbox-N/.github_token) is different than what |
| # the sandbox sees (which is just /tmp/.github_token due to the mount). |
| cmd += ['--env', 'GITHUB_TOKEN_PATH=/tmp/.github_token'] |
| cmd += ['--env', 'GITHUB_REPO=%s' % GITHUB_REPO] |
| |
| svc_token_path = os.path.join(tmp_dir, '.svc_token') |
| create_sandbox_token(svc_token_path) |
| cmd += ['--env', 'SVC_TOKEN_PATH=/tmp/.svc_token'] |
| |
| # The image name must be the last arg. Anything else would be interpreted as |
| # a command to pass to the container. |
| cmd += [SANDBOX_IMG] |
| |
| # This spawns the sandbox that runs one ephemeral GitHub Action job and |
| # terminates when done. |
| proc = subprocess.Popen(cmd) |
| |
| # Refresh the delegated service token every 50 minutes as its TTL=1h. The |
| # sandbox could be up for several hours if there are no jobs pending. |
| last_refresh_time = time.time() |
| REFRESH_SECS = 50 * 60 |
| while True: |
| try: |
| sys.exit(proc.wait(60)) |
| except subprocess.TimeoutExpired: |
| if time.time() - last_refresh_time > REFRESH_SECS: |
| create_sandbox_token(svc_token_path) |
| last_refresh_time = time.time() |
| |
| |
| if __name__ == '__main__': |
| main() |
